Editorial Reviews

Product Description

The great horror of modern history absorbed into the framework of surrealism, literary fantasy and the darkest children's fiction. Lautreamont and Sade meet Roald Dahl. The main protagonists are everyone's favorite comic heroes - Meng and Ecker - mutant twins, rescued from the death camps for 'research' purposes by the infamous Dr. Mengele. Unsurprisingly, this book has already appeared in court in Britain....

3.0 out of 5 stars Brilliantly over the top with shock and disgust, but really not that well written for all that, January 19, 2009
By Michael A. Duvernois (Minneapolis, MN United States) - See all my reviews
(TOP 500 REVIEWER)    (REAL NAME)   
I was surprised that there weren't a host of one and five star reviews for this book. The Auschwitz of Oz (just think of the conceit of the title!) has been championed by Michael Moorcock, and the book has been tangled in British legal action via the Obscene Publications Act.

And you start to read it! Unrelenting high-energy nastiness. Rock and roll. The Holocaust. Murder for laughs. Cosmetic surgery. Venereal disease.

But it really isn't all that well-written. Maybe it's William S. Burroughs without skill? Some of the attitude, plus you have to do more to shock today, but none of the style or ability.

So, this is the three star rating. Totally over-the-top thrill-kill cool in theory, but just not that good in practice.
